Zainab’s killer awarded three life terms in another case

LAHORE (92 News) – Anti-Terrorism Court Judge Sajjad Ahmed awarded three life terms in addition to 23-year term to the killer of seven-year-old Zainab in the rape and murder case of another girl in Kot Lakhpat Jail on Tuesday. Prosecutor Abdur Rauf presented the arguments in the Kainat Batool murder case. The court also fined the convict Rs 2.5 million and ordered him to pay Rs 2.055 million as compensation to the bereaved family. The court has so far announced verdicts in seven cases and awarded the convict death on 21 counts. Zainab's rape and murder earlier this year had sparked outrage and protests across the country after the six-year-old, who went missing on January 4, was found dead in a trash heap in Kasur on January 9. Her case was the twelfth such incident to occur within a 10 kilometre radius in the city over a 12-month period. The heinous nature of the crime had seen immediate riots break out in Kasur — in which two people were killed — while #JusticeforZainab became a rallying cry for an end to violence against children.
